Output fec731ceda21c8ddd5e2303a726237b17aef13e3b2f7bd2d8089e27d01d3fae6:0

value
44016017
script pubkey
OP_0 OP_PUSHBYTES_20 d1ec5a98ca5b9e7535f1487e143fff92ea7e9cac
address
ltc1q68k94xx2tw082d03fplpg0lljt48a89v0yah99
transaction
fec731ceda21c8ddd5e2303a726237b17aef13e3b2f7bd2d8089e27d01d3fae6
spent
true